HEART OF DARKNESS

Intel i7-4770k
ChessGUI
256mb hash each where possible
3-4-5 piece tablebases
Ponder off
SALC-12moves.cgb book (restricted to 8 moves depth)
40 moves in 16 minutes repeating
4 cycles 44 rounds
All engines 1CPU (64-bit where available)


Participants

Frozenight 6.0.0 64-bit
BlackCore 5.0 64-bit
DanaSah 10.0 64-bit
Winter 1.0 64-bit
Orion 0.9 64-bit
NirvanaChess 2.5 64-bit
Roc 1.9.1 64-bit
Vajolet2 2.8 64-bit
Avalanche 1.3.1 64-bit
Mr Bob 1.1.0 64-bit
Sturddle 1.04 64-bit
Bit-Genie 9 64-bit

HEART OF DARKNESS

Intel i7-4770k
ChessGUI
256mb hash each where possible
3-4-5 piece tablebases
Ponder off
SALC-12moves.cgb book (restricted to 8 moves depth)
40 moves in 16 minutes repeating
4 cycles 44 rounds
All engines 1CPU (64-bit where available)


Final Standings

28.5 - Frozenight 6.0.0 64-bit
27.5 - DanaSah 9.00 64-bit
25.0 - Winter 1.0 64-bit
25.0 - BlackCore 5.0 64-bit
23.5 - Vajolet2 2.8 64-bit
23.0 - Orion 0.9 64-bit
22.5 - Roc 1.9.1 64-bit
19.0 - Nirvanachess 2.5 64-bit
18.5 - Sturddle 1.04 64-bit
18.0 - Avalanche 1.3.1 64-bit
16.5 - Mr Bob 1.1.0 64-bit
16.0 - Bit-Genie 9.0 64-bit
